Scott Taub is named Acting SEC Chief Accountant
15 Nov 2005
US Securities and Exchange Commission Chairman Christopher Cox has designated Scott Taub to serve as Acting Chief Accountant for the SEC.
Mr Taub has served as the Commission's Deputy Chief Accountant since September 2002. Prior to joining the Commission's staff, he was a partner in the Professional Standards Group of Arthur Andersen in Chicago. Mr Taub replaces Donald T Nicolaisen, who left in October 2005 to return to the private sector.
